Home
last modified time | relevance | path

Searched refs:get_next_variable_name (Results 1 – 6 of 6) sorted by relevance

/openbmc/linux/drivers/xen/
H A Defi.c147 struct xen_platform_op op = INIT_EFI_OP(get_next_variable_name); in xen_efi_get_next_variable()
149 efi_data(op).u.get_next_variable_name.size = *name_size; in xen_efi_get_next_variable()
150 set_xen_guest_handle(efi_data(op).u.get_next_variable_name.name, name); in xen_efi_get_next_variable()
152 sizeof(efi_data(op).u.get_next_variable_name.vendor_guid)); in xen_efi_get_next_variable()
153 memcpy(&efi_data(op).u.get_next_variable_name.vendor_guid, vendor, in xen_efi_get_next_variable()
159 *name_size = efi_data(op).u.get_next_variable_name.size; in xen_efi_get_next_variable()
160 memcpy(vendor, &efi_data(op).u.get_next_variable_name.vendor_guid, in xen_efi_get_next_variable()
/openbmc/openbmc/meta-arm/meta-arm-bsp/recipes-security/trusted-services/corstone1000/
H A D0012-Fix-GetNextVariableName-NameSize-input.patch416 - efi_status = m_client->get_next_variable_name(guid, var_name,
430 - efi_status = m_client->get_next_variable_name(guid, var_name);
432 + efi_status = m_client->get_next_variable_name(guid, var_name, std::numeric_limits<size_t>::max());
437 - efi_status = m_client->get_next_variable_name(guid, var_name,
441 + efi_status = m_client->get_next_variable_name(guid, var_name, 1);
447 + efi_status = m_client->get_next_variable_name(guid, var_name, 2);
470 - status = m_client->get_next_variable_name(guid, var_name);
471 + status = m_client->get_next_variable_name(guid, var_name, max_variable_size);
488 - efi_status = m_client->get_next_variable_name(guid, var_name);
489 + efi_status = m_client->get_next_variable_name(guid, var_name, max_variable_size);
/openbmc/u-boot/lib/efi_loader/
H A Defi_runtime.c312 .ptr = &efi_runtime_services.get_next_variable_name,
706 .get_next_variable_name = efi_get_next_variable_name,
/openbmc/u-boot/lib/efi_selftest/
H A Defi_selftest_variables.c140 ret = runtime->get_next_variable_name(&len, varname, &guid); in execute()
/openbmc/linux/include/xen/interface/
H A Dplatform.h172 } get_next_variable_name; member
/openbmc/u-boot/include/
H A Defi_api.h234 efi_status_t (EFIAPI *get_next_variable_name)(